Plot Summary

Clara, a woman living in exile, receives an unexpected package that forces her to confront her past and the political turmoil she left behind. The delivery of this mysterious item unravels a web of memories and unresolved conflicts, pushing her to make difficult choices about her present and future. The film explores themes of memory, identity, and the lingering impact of political oppression.
